>Requesting insufficient memory window!: start: 0xeee00000 end:
>0xefefffff size 0x2000000
>(EE) Cannot find empty range to map base to
>(WW) MGA(0): Video BIOS info block not detected!

I have this on my G550 as well (without mga_hal).  I haven't fully
investigated the cause but I did find a suggestion to upgrade the
BIOS.  I note that mga_hal 4.4.0 only supports up to X.org 7.0.0 - I'm
not sure it it will like 7.2
